Freshman Season: 2011-12

  • Played in all 28 games, earning minutes primarily at power forward, but also played some at the wing
  • Showed toughness on the glass and defensively, grabbing 78 rebounds and 16 blocks in 408 total minutes
  • Scored 8 points against Georgia Tech on the road on 3-4 shooting and 2-2 FT shooting
  • Hit two threes against Virginia Tech on her way to 8 total points
  • Scored 11 points and had seven rebounds against Charleston Southern
  • Grabbed eight rebounds against SC State
  • Named one of five players to preseason ACC Newcomer Watch List by ACC Media and coaches

Before Clemson

  • Ranked as No. 47 overall player in the 2011 class by ESPN Hoopgurlz, and the No. 6 post player
  • Earned a grade of 93 out of 99 according to the Hoopgurlz evaluation system
  • McDonald's All-America Nominee
  • First player in her school's history to score 1,000 points
  • Played in the Converse All-Star Game
  • Played for Carolina Force AAU program, the same club as current Director of Basketball Operations, Kanetra Queen
